OverviewAI is transforming every organization, but most managers are unprepared for the new responsibilities, risks, and scrutiny that come with it. Modernization is no longer just about upgrading systems - it is about governing decisions, protecting people, and ensuring that AI behaves in ways leaders can defend. As your manuscript states, ""AI modernization changes everything about how IT managers lead."" Serious Managers' Guide to Responsible AI is the definitive playbook for leaders who must deploy AI with accountability, fairness, and operational discipline. Designed for IT managers, modernization leads, digital transformation executives, and public-sector leaders, this book translates complex AI governance into practical, repeatable management systems. Readers will learn why responsible AI is now a business imperative - not a philosophical exercise. Through real-world scenarios, checklists, templates, and governance workflows, the book shows how to prevent harm, reduce bias, strengthen transparency, and build trust with regulators, employees, and the public. It explains how to shift from traditional IT oversight to outcome ownership, where managers must answer not only how a system works, but who is accountable when it fails. Inside, you'll discover how to: Build AI governance that accelerates modernization instead of slowing it down Establish clear accountability chains across data, models, operations, and leadership Identify and mitigate bias using fairness audits and workflow-level controls Implement Safety-by-Design practices that prevent real-world harm Create transparency through model cards, AI fact sheets, and decision notices Translate ethics into concrete system requirements and operational guardrails Prepare for emerging regulations, including risk-based AI compliance frameworks Build a culture where teams feel safe raising concerns and flagging risks Measure AI impact with governance, fairness, and value-based KPIs Develop a four-phase Responsible AI roadmap that scales across the enterprise The book includes dozens of tools managers can use immediately: accountability dashboards, fairness checklists, governance workflows, risk templates, oversight specifications, and 90-day action plans. These resources turn responsible AI from an abstract ideal into a practical management discipline. Whether you work in government, healthcare, finance, education, or enterprise IT, this guide gives you the clarity and structure to lead AI responsibly - with confidence, credibility, and measurable impact.
